Diabetes is a metabolic condition that is caused by either a fault in the body production of insulin or failure to utilize insulin in the body. Insulin is a hormone that is produced by the body, and this is a significant hormone that maintains the glucose concentration in the blood. Consequently, a high concentration of glucose in the blood will occur as a result of low insulin concentration in the body hence leading to high blood sugar concentration.

Diagnosis of the condition is crucial in the determination of the types of diabetes, such as type 1 diabetes and type 2 diabetes, thus enabling the doctor to develop an individual plan of action in managing the condition.
Depending on the type of diabetes, medication or insulin may be used to manage the condition and maintain the metabolic functions of the body.
A good and healthy lifestyle, as well as a good and balanced diet, is recommended to ensure the effectiveness of the management of the patient’s blood sugar levels.
Monitoring the blood sugar levels of the patient regularly is essential to ensure the effectiveness of the management plan.
Patients with type 1 diabetes need insulin therapy, whereas patients with type 2 diabetes need medications, lifestyle, and dietary management.
